defroster and vent removal?
How do I remove the side vents and the defroster strips on my 99 996? I am changing them out to the black parts. Thanks, it appears that there are torx screws on the side of the vents but I don't know about the defroster strips. Also is there anything special about taking out the parts in the vents, i.e. the switches etc? Thanks again. Sean

I just did this yesterday on my 99 996 cab,
disconnect the battery
drivers side vent, turn **** all the way to the second parking light and pull **** out and hold then with a small screwdriver push the small piece of brass in that is in the round hole when looking up from the bottom and the **** will pop off, now you can get to the torx screw from the round hole exposed now that the **** is off you can remove the one torx screw in there and remove the two torx screws on the side of the vent, remove the 15/16 nut that is under the **** that you removed, pull the vent out of the dash, grasp the headlight switch on the rear of the vent and turn a 1/16 and it will come out, now from the front of the vent work out the outer part of the switch, this is the part that has the markings for low beam, hi beam ect., and unplug it from the dash wiring. the passenger side is easy, just work out the round cover with your fingernails and remove the torx screw inside and the two screws outside.
To remove the defroster trim you must first remove the trim on the left and right side of the windshield pillar, to do so remove the cover plate on the sunvisor bracket and remove the two 4mm allen screws, do not use a srtipped allen wrench as it will tear up the screws, now from the top pull the trim outwards then lift up.
Now remove the cover on the alarm led light in the center of dash by putting a screwdriver in the front of it and pry it up and it pops out. Now pry up the defroster trim starting from the side that touched the ac vent, it will pop up and you can work it by lifting up hard while inching your way towards the center of the windshield, when you get near the alarm led be careful not to break the two tabs of that hold that alarm led cover you removed.
Look at your new defroster trim and you will see all the all the attaching clips that snap in and you will know where they are when you are removing the old trim
Put it all back together in the reverse order.
